Splunk Search

How to search with the metadata command using the Python API?

lohitkidu
Path Finder

Hi ,

I am not sure how to use the metadata command using the Python API as it is required to be the first command like | metadata type=hosts, but when we use the Python API every search has to be appended by search like search index=abc.

In case of metadata, if I use search metadata type=hosts or search | metadata type=hosts, none of them are working.

Any ideas how to use it?

0 Karma
1 Solution

lohitkidu
Path Finder

It turns out that while using metadata command over API, we do not require search command as a prefix.

View solution in original post

0 Karma

lohitkidu
Path Finder

It turns out that while using metadata command over API, we do not require search command as a prefix.

0 Karma

somesoni2
Revered Legend

Try this as the search query

search index=_internal | head 1 | map maxsearches=1 "| metadata type=hosts"
0 Karma

lohitkidu
Path Finder

Never worked for me.

0 Karma
Career Survey
First 500 qualified respondents will receive a $20 gift card! Tell us about your professional Splunk journey.
Get Updates on the Splunk Community!

Tech Talk Recap | Mastering Threat Hunting

Mastering Threat HuntingDive into the world of threat hunting, exploring the key differences between ...

Observability for AI Applications: Troubleshooting Latency

If you’re working with proprietary company data, you’re probably going to have a locally hosted LLM or many ...

Splunk AI Assistant for SPL vs. ChatGPT: Which One is Better?

In the age of AI, every tool promises to make our lives easier. From summarizing content to writing code, ...